It is my sincere hope that the people planning on voting in the 2008 elections (especially the presidential election) will be informed voters. Not just vote a party line, not just vote a catchy slogan, not just vote based on what celebrity is endorsing or not endorsing a candidate. Be informed, know what you believe in on the issues and know what the candidates believe in and have voted for.
The most critical issue of the 2008 election will not be the price of oil, it will not be immigration, it will not be secure boarders, it will not be the war in Iraq or any of the other places we have men and women stationed and serving valiantly, it will not be higher or lower taxes, it will not be pork barrel spending, it will not be any of these important issues the most important issue will be the issue of life.
